Throughout many industries, sustainability has come to be a driving force in the modernisation of public transport. At the forefront of this transition is the development of electric vehicles, as urban areas are working towards meeting environmental targets and cutting down on pollution. Electric buses and hybrid automobiles are increasingly being executed to replace traditional diesel-powered vehicles, providing the benefits of both reduced levels of emissions as well as decreased noise levels. This is useful for improving not only the effects of metropolitan transport on the natural environment, but also the living conditions for urban populations. In addition, contemporary transportation dominations are including renewable energy sources, such as solar energy, into their facilities. From powering bus stop signs to servicing depots, efforts to reduce the commercial carbon footprint are taking over all areas of the transport segment. These new developments, which are focused on sustainability, highlight the role of tech in transportation and line up with worldwide ecological goals.
One important technological advancement that is changing a variety of markets is the integration of artificial intelligence (AI) and real-time data tracking into day-to-day affairs. In contemporary metropolitan transportation, innovation has become an increasingly important aspect of mass transit infrastructure as a means of enhancing connectivity and streamlining accessibility. Many transport operators have now introduced apps and sites that offer the conveniences of tracking technology to clients. With the integration of GPS equipments, transportation operators can now keep an eye on and update the specific location of buses and trains in real time. This information can be shown to travelers by means of digital screens and smart devices, providing updated details on active services. This level of convenience allows commuters to make more effective use of transport amenities and saves time in planning their trips. One of the most prominent uses of innovation in contemporary industrial operations is the development of smart ticketing and payment methods. Generally, transportation has counted on actual cards and paper tickets; a process which is now being slowly replaced by contactless payments and mobile services. These digital payment systems not only deliver speed and convenience but are making travel a much more seamless and practical experience for many people. Developments such as near-field communication (NFC) make it possible for travelers to tap their cards and smart devices at payment terminals, reducing the need to acquire admissions for buses and trains in here advance.
